25 Aberfoyle Court, Stanley, DH9 6UL is a leasehold flat built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 560 square feet of living space and is situated on the 1st floor of a 2-storey building.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£48,000 , which equates to approximately £86 per square foot. It was last sold on 18 Sep 2025 for £48,000. Since then, the value has not changed.

25 Aberfoyle Court, Stanley, County Durham, Durham, DH9 6UL has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 11 Jul 2025.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 14 Jan 2015, when the property was rated D.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 8.8%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system changed from warm air, mains gas to boiler and radiators, mains gas,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The hot water system was changed from from main system, no cylinder thermostat to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from average to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 250 mm loft insulation to pitched, 150 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to below average lighting efficiency, with efficiency improving from very poor to average.
